What is Elder Law?

According to Forbes, elder law is a specific type of legal assistance for senior citizens. It addresses issues related to housing, money, and healthcare. The law addresses issues that seniors may have as they age and aids in their future planning. Thus, elder law ensures that elderly people receive proper care and protection of their rights.

It mainly covers all the legal matters of senior citizens, particularly in the realm of family law. Step-by-Step Guide for Writing and Defending Elder Law Dissertation

1. Choosing an Engaging Topic

The cornerstone of a successful dissertation is topic selection. Think of areas within the field of elder law that are relevant to legal challenges and social problems. Pick a family law dissertation topic that interests you and adds to the body of knowledge. For example, it can be guardianship laws, elder abuse, healthcare decision-making, or the financial implications of elder care.

3. Conducting Thorough Research

If you want to make your elder law dissertation successful, use a strong research technique. You can choose between qualitative, quantitative, or a combination of the two research methods. During research, you can collect information from various reliable sources, such as law documents, court cases, and legal publications. You can also listen to different interviews related to your topic.

5. Ensuring Coherence and Flow

Make sure that every portion of your dissertation is logically connected to the next. Steer clear of superfluous jargon and speak clearly and succinctly. Make sure that every chapter builds on the one before it, allowing the reader to follow your research process with ease. Make sure that the flow from one topic to the next is seamless and coherent by paying attention to transitions.
